How do I get from Katihar to Char Dham? +
Traveling from Katihar to Char Dham involves a combination of train and road transport. You can take a train to Haridwar or Rishikesh and then hire a taxi or join a guided tour for the journey to each of the four sacred sites. Make sure to check train schedules and road conditions ahead of time.
When is the best time to plan my Char Dham trip? +
The best time to visit Char Dham is between May and October when the weather is pleasant and the temples are open to pilgrims. It's advisable to avoid the monsoon season due to heavy rainfall and potential landslides, which can disrupt travel plans.
What should I pack for my Char Dham pilgrimage? +
When packing for your Char Dham pilgrimage, bring warm clothing, comfortable walking shoes, rain gear, personal medications, and essential toiletries. Additionally, it's crucial to carry enough water and snacks for the journey, as some regions may have limited access to amenities.
